Contract with St. Francis Brewing Co. should result in more beer, better bathrooms at Humboldt Park

BAY VIEW (WITI) -- An extended agreement between Milwaukee County and the St. Francis Brewing Company should result in more beer and better bathrooms at Humboldt Park in Bay View.

Milwaukee County Parks put together a five-year contract with the brewery and restaurant that will generate over $61,000 a year for the county and a minimum of $15,000 in improvements to the park pavilion.

St. Francis Brewing will direct 5% of its total Humboldt Park revenue to a maintenance fund. The brewery will pay Milwaukee County 20% of its gross revenue.

Most of the immediate improvements will be made in the bathrooms and warming area inside the pavilion.

St. Francis Brewing Company will celebrate the approval of the five-year contract with Milwaukee County on Thursday, May 28th. A free keg of its Gluttony Mai Bock will be tapped at Humboldt Park on Thursday.

Beer from Milwaukee Brewing Company and Lakefront Brewery will also be served in Humboldt Park.
